Properly maintained, a quality door can last for decades, but there comes a time when it makes more sense to replace it than to repair it. If you’re trying to figure out whether or not that time has come foryour entryway, take a close look and ask yourself the following questions:

• Is your front door weathered, scratched, or dented?

• Are there cracks or breaks along the door’s edges or within its panels?

• Does the door let in drafts?

• Have you encountered difficulty getting the door to hang level on its hinges?

• Is it often a hassle to close and lock the door?

If you answered yes to any of the above questions, then it may be wise to consider front door replacement. Think about not only the problems that exist with your current entryway, but also the advantages to be gained from a new door.
